Ex-tempo, or extemporaneous speaking, originated as a form of impromptu speech in competitive settings, often within educational contexts. It gained prominence in the early 20th century as debate clubs and forensics teams sought to cultivate quick thinking and articulate expression among participants. The format typically involves speakers preparing a speech on a given topic with limited preparation time, emphasizing spontaneity and eloquence. Over the years, it has evolved into a recognized event in speech and debate competitions.
